Where does “Schilfrohr” come from?
Schilfrohr (German) comes from German Rohr, from Middle High German rōr, from Old High German rōr, from Proto-Germanic rauzą, from Proto-Indo-European er- — eagle, bird; loose, light, rare, sparse; to fail,...
Schilfrohr (German): common reed (Phragmites australis)
